Special Report: Giant Screen Films of 2010
This year will set a record for the number of new films released to giant-screen theaters. Twenty-eight films are currently scheduled, and several more can be expected. This issue features our exclusive analysis and details about every film.

Avatar sets multiple records
James Cameron's Avatar has smashed records for conventional and IMAX DMR releases, grossing over $1 billion dollars worldwide in 16 days, $54 million of which was earned in 264 IMAX theaters.

Japan Giant Screen Society meets in Nagoya
The newly formed Japan Giant Screen Society held its first conference on Nov. 16-17 in the IMAX theater at the Port of Nagoya Public Aquarium in Japan. Aya Suzuki reports on the meeting.
